How do I force OneDrive to sync on Mac?

Click the OneDrive icon in the menu bar. Click Preferences, and then click the Account tab. To change the folders that you’re syncing, click Choose Folders for that location, and then choose the folders that you want to sync. To stop syncing a site, click Stop Sync next to the site.

How often does OneDrive sync files?

approximately every 10 minutes
Hi, By default, OneDrive for business automatically sync files approximately every 10 minutes. It cannot be changed by end users. However, we can do manual sync by clicking sync now option, this syncs all libraries you have synced to your computer at once.

How does syncing work with OneDrive?

The OneDrive sync app uses Windows Push Notification Services (WNS) to sync files in real time. WNS informs the sync app whenever a change actually happens, eliminating redundant polling and saving on unnecessary computing power.

How do you restart OneDrive?

Here’s how to restart OneDrive app: Right-click on the OneDrive icon (a white cloud) in the taskbar. Click Exit. Go to Search, type onedrive and open OneDrive. Check if you’re able to sync your files again.

How do I install OneDrive on a Mac?

Go to the bottom of the sidebar and click or press Get the OneDrive App link. Click the Download button to download OneDrive for Mac. Open your Mac’s downloads folder and double-click the OneDrive.pkg file. Follow the on-screen instructions to install the OneDrive application on your Mac.
